Cyborg-R01 product profile
Cyborg-R01 is Cyborgs Robotics full-size humanoid robot for industrial manufacturing, warehousing and logistics. It has a high-degree-of-freedom body, dexterous hands and heavy dual-arm payload capability for demanding indoor and outdoor work.

Market context
Cyborg-R01 is Cyborgs Robotics' heavy-duty humanoid platform for industrial and hazardous work environments.
- Target environment: Manufacturing sites, energy facilities, emergency-response environments and industrial demonstration settings.
- Workflow context: High-load manipulation, bipedal mobility, perception, full-body coordination and industrial humanoid task demonstrations.
- Customer context: Enterprise operators, industrial partners and robotics customers evaluating heavy-duty humanoids for difficult work settings.
- Deployment model: Prototype-stage humanoid platform presented around Bonao AI and OMCI full-body coordination.
- Commercial maturity: Prototype with public demonstration positioning, not yet supported by broad deployment evidence.
- Adoption constraints: Adoption depends on high-load manipulation reliability, biped safety, autonomy, durability, service support and proof in industrial tasks.
- Market position: Heavy-duty humanoid positioned around load handling and hazardous-environment work rather than lightweight service interaction.

Specifications
- Height Mm: 1800 mm
- Width Mm: 578 mm
- Length Mm: 327 mm
- Weight Kg: 75 kg (SE), 80 kg (PRO) kg
- Total Dof: 62 DoF
- Leg Dof: 6 DoF x2 DoF
- Waist Dof: 2 DoF
- Arm Dof Per Arm: 7 DoF per arm DoF
- Hand Dof: 16 DoF
- Arm Span Cm: 83.5 cm single-arm reach cm
- Max Joint Torque Nm: >400 N.m N.m
- Payload Dual Arm Kg: >20 kg dual-arm load kg
- Camera System: Fisheye camera and RGB-D depth camera
- Sensor Suite: IMU, LiDAR and six-axis force sensor
- Control Interfaces: Handheld controller; USB 3.0; Type-C; gigabit Ethernet; DP display; backup battery interface
- Microphones: Linear 4-mic array and voice noise-reduction board
- Communication: WiFi 5, Bluetooth 5.2 and 5G supported
- Display: Rear interaction screen
- AI Compute Tops: 12-core, 275 TOPS perception compute TOPS
- Battery Configuration: Hot-swappable dual-battery design; 48 V 15000 mAh SE / 48 V 30000 mAh PRO main battery; 48 V 3500 mAh backup battery
- Battery Swappable: One-minute quick battery swap without power-down
- Obstacle Height Cm: 15 cm obstacle crossing cm
- Max Slope Deg: >10 degree slope adaptation deg
- Target Applications: Industrial manufacturing, warehousing and logistics, emergency / hazardous chemical scenarios
